Transaction 22a40fc29a31ea9cfaa87991b98aa5b1bdac3499ce1f24a5921425c7838d2cb0

3 Input
2 Outputs
  • 22a40fc29a31ea9cfaa87991b98aa5b1bdac3499ce1f24a5921425c7838d2cb0:0
  • value  3029578
    address  3HudFun5xVLiHvwmFxx9Ch1hRwPyKubk5K
  • 22a40fc29a31ea9cfaa87991b98aa5b1bdac3499ce1f24a5921425c7838d2cb0:1
  • value  491361
    address  3BMEXNKc3Pkh1FhqH9r7WPjLyH6o7poFaw